3-(1,1-dioxido-2-phenyl-1,4,2-dithiazolidin-3-ylidene)-1,1-dimethylthiourea, also known as N,N’-dimethyl-N,N’-(3,3-dioxo-1,4,2-dithiazolidine-2,5-diylidene) dithiourea, is a chemical compound with the molecular formula C10H12N4O2S3. It is a thiourea derivative featuring a dithiazolidinone ring, which endows it with a range of biological activities and antimicrobial properties. 3-(1,1-dioxido-2-phenyl-1,4,2-dithiazolidin-3-ylidene)-1,1-dimethylthiourea holds promise in various fields, including pharmaceuticals and agrochemicals, due to its potential applications in treating diseases and as a preservative.

64803-02-7 Usage

Uses

Used in Pharmaceutical Applications:
3-(1,1-dioxido-2-phenyl-1,4,2-dithiazolidin-3-ylidene)-1,1-dimethylthiourea is used as a potential therapeutic agent for various diseases, including cancer, due to its antimicrobial and biological activities. It may contribute to the development of new drugs by targeting specific pathways or mechanisms involved in disease progression.
Used in Agrochemical Applications:
In the agrochemical industry, 3-(1,1-dioxido-2-phenyl-1,4,2-dithiazolidin-3-ylidene)-1,1-dimethylthiourea is used as an antifungal and antibacterial agent to protect crops from microbial infections, thereby enhancing crop yield and quality.
Used as a Reversible Inhibitor of Metalloproteinases:
3-(1,1-dioxido-2-phenyl-1,4,2-dithiazolidin-3-ylidene)-1,1-dimethylthiourea is used as a reversible inhibitor of metalloproteinases, which are enzymes involved in various physiological and pathological processes. Its inhibitory effect on these enzymes may have potential applications in the treatment of diseases where metalloproteinases play a crucial role.
Used as a Food Preservative:
3-(1,1-dioxido-2-phenyl-1,4,2-dithiazolidin-3-ylidene)-1,1-dimethylthiourea may be used as a food preservative to extend the shelf life of perishable food products by inhibiting the growth of spoilage-causing microorganisms.
Further research is necessary to fully understand the potential uses and effects of 3-(1,1-dioxido-2-phenyl-1,4,2-dithiazolidin-3-ylidene)-1,1-dimethylthiourea, ensuring its safe and effective application in various industries.

Check Digit Verification of cas no

The CAS Registry Mumber 64803-02-7 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 6,4,8,0 and 3 respectively; the second part has 2 digits, 0 and 2 respectively.
Calculate Digit Verification of CAS Registry Number 64803-02:
(7*6)+(6*4)+(5*8)+(4*0)+(3*3)+(2*0)+(1*2)=117
117 % 10 = 7
So 64803-02-7 is a valid CAS Registry Number.

64803-02-7Relevant academic research and scientific papers

Sultam thioureas: Synthesis and antiviral activity against west nile virus

Feeny, Rachel M.,Le, Diane N.,Parks, Joseph W.,Epstein, Mark G.,Pagano, Joseph V.,Abbene, Albert C.,Graham, Elaina B.,Farrell, Joanna R.,McGuire, Jason R.,Zoellner, Robert W.,Valente, Edward J.,Barklis, Eric,Wood, Warren J. L.

experimental part, p. 301 - 305 (2012/03/08)

The syntheses of eleven sultam thioureas, including nine new compounds, are described. These compounds were synthesized from thioureas and include the first sultam thioureas in which the two thiourea nitrogen groups are not identical. In addition, the first X-ray crystal structures of sultam thioureas and the antiviral activity of these compounds against West Nile virus (WNV) are reported. Georg Thieme Verlag Stuttgart New York.
